Dandruff is one of the most common hair problems that people experience. It is characterized by the presence of white flakes on the scalp. Dandruff can be caused by a number of factors, including dry skin, oily skin, sensitivity to certain hair products, and fungal infections. Although dandruff is not a serious medical condition, it can be quite embarrassing and frustrating.

What Causes Dandruff?
Dandruff is a common problem that affects both men and women. It is caused by a buildup of dead skin cells on the scalp. This can be due to a number of factors, including dry skin, shampooing too often, or using a product that is not compatible with your scalp. Neem oil has been an age-old remedy in Indian households to prevent hair loss and most scalp problems. Neem oil has antifungal properties, and it is effective against dandruff-causing Candida and Malassezia. It also reduces inflammation, itching, and irritation caused by dandruff. Many dandruff shampoos contain zinc pyrithione because it prevents fungal growth and removes excess skin cells from the scalp. Aside from smelling good, your favorite essential oils and botanical extracts can go a long way in soothing dandruff symptoms. “Rosemary oil, lavender oil, green tea extract, and mangosteen all have great antimicrobial, anti-inflammatory, and antiseptic properties,” says Burg.

Aspirin is an OTC pain reliever that could potentially reduce dandruff symptoms. Aspirin contains salicylic acid, an active ingredient commonly used in dandruff shampoos.
The rate at which the scalp skin cells shed off differs from season to season with the highest being in the winters due to increased dryness in the scalp.
